Why I started Moonbeam

After more than a decade shaping marketing strategies for startups, global conferences, and professional bodies, I saw the same problem again and again: businesses with real value struggled to tell their story clearly, build demand, and scale with focus.

Too often, marketing was either seen as an afterthought or buried in jargon. I launched Moonbeam Marketing & Consulting to help ambitious teams cut through the noise with practical strategies, clear messaging, and campaigns that deliver measurable results.

Consultancy with a Hands-On Approach

At Moonbeam, I work directly with founders, scale-ups, and small to tech businesses, — particularly who are trying to leverage emerging tech, to improve sustainability, and evolve industries to make a positive global impact.
Instead of generic templates, I focus on:
Brand Positioning – defining what makes your business matter and communicating it with clarity.


Marketing Strategy – building actionable, commercial plans that align with growth goals.


Campaign Planning – designing digital marketing campaigns across SEO, paid media, content, and social.


Sales Enablement – creating tools, messaging, and lead-gen systems that help sales teams convert.


Workshops & Insight – running tailored sessions to align teams, sharpen offers, and uncover growth opportunities.


Every strategy is backed by data, commercial insight, and a clear understanding of the audience. And every plan is designed to be practical, not theoretical — because marketing only works if it works in the real world.
